我正在使用confluent-5.1.1,并且我想使用kafka和zookeeper。服务器工作正常,但kafka日志显示以下错误
new_names_after_comment=c('PAIN.PO','DYSPNEA.PO','PAIN.FU','DYSPNEA.FU')
frequencies$category_new=new_names_after_comment #just add as a new column
library(tidyr)
frequencies=frequencies %>%
separate(category_new,into=c("Disease","Timepoint"),sep="\\.",remove = F)
#plot after comment
ggplot(frequencies, aes(x=Disease,y=percentage,fill=Timepoint))+
geom_col(position = position_dodge())
我已经对server.properties和zookeeper.properties进行了更改。 我要使用2个节点,并且要使用本地IP代替本地主机吗? 有人可以告诉我我需要对其他文件执行哪些更改以删除错误
答案 0 :(得分:0)
有关如何跨多个节点设置Kafka的信息,请参见以下参考资料:
答案 1 :(得分:0)
我遇到了同样的问题,一切正常,但仍然出现此错误。我回溯了围绕 Kafka 初始设置所做的更改,并发现以下是解决此问题需要采取的步骤
确保您的 JDK 安装正确。我确实遇到了这个问题,因为我在环境变量中指向的 JDK 路径/JAVA_HOME 路径不正确,因此即使在代理启动时客户端也没有检测到它。即使需要,我建议再次正确安装JDK以避免此问题。
如果也无济于事,那就去
#listeners=PLAINTEXT://:9092 改成
listeners=PLAINTEXT://127.0.0.1:9092
或
listeners=PLAINTEXT://localhost:9092
请注意:如果您看到您的代理启动并出现问题,您很可能会看到在您的 kafka\bin\windows 位置创建转储